Abstract

Se proporciona un aparato de prensa que asegura alta eficiencia de producción y tiene menos probabilidad de avería. Específicamente, el aparato de prensa tiene una base 2 colocada sobre un piso F, y una plataforma 3 dispuesta sobre la base 2 para enfrentar la base 2 y moverse hacia arriba y hacia abajo. Una matriz 4 inferior, sobre la cual se va a colocar una placa de acero, se fija a la base 2. Una matriz 5 superior se fija a la plataforma 3 para prensar la placa contra la matriz 4 inferior y volverse en un producto formado inicialmente a través de un movimiento hacia abajo de la plataforma 3, y para mantener a presión el producto formado inicialmente con la matriz 4 inferior. Una matriz 7 de maquinado se soporta sobre la plataforma 3 para moverse hacia arriba y hacia abajo para maquinar el producto formado inicialmente y formar un producto 10b final al moverse hacia abajo mientras se mantiene a presión el producto formado inicialmente.
